Tips for mastering the Step Back:

  • You can place the leg you are stepping back with slightly behind or wide to side of your “center/base” leg
  • Bend your “center/base” leg similar to a lunge positions so your hand can touch the ground
  • Practice the Step Back get down transition with various Toprock steps and Footwork movements
